Mainly refers to the materials used to make the superheater, the main steam pipe and the heating surface of the boiler fire chamber. The performance requirements for boiler steel are mainly good welding performance, certain high temperature strength, alkali corrosion resistance, oxidation resistance and the like. Commonly used boiler steels are low-carbon killed steel or electric furnace smelted low carbon steel smelted in open hearth furnace, and the carbon content Wc is in the range of 0.16%-0.26%. Pearlitic heat-resistant steel or austenitic heat-resistant steel is used in the manufacture of high-pressure boilers. In recent years, ordinary low-alloy steels have also been used to construct boilers, such as 12 manganese, 15 manganese vanadium, and 18 manganese molybdenum rhenium.
